Emerging Leaders to Represent Holcim Australia at One Young World Summit

 

Holcim Australia is proud to announce that Esta Kocsis, Project Supervisor based in Melbourne and Baron Law, Sustainability Coordinator, based in Brisbane, will represent our business at the One Young World Summit 2025, held in Munich, Germany in November.

They join 30 delegates from across the Holcim Group as part of our third consecutive year partnering with One Young World, a global forum uniting over 2,000 young leaders from more than 190 countries to tackle critical issues shaping the future.

This year’s Summit addresses five pivotal global challenges identified through a consultation with 1,500 young leaders worldwide: accelerating the circular economy, combating hate in society, promoting responsible use of AI and technology, expanding education access, and enhancing peace and security.

Holcim’s partnership with One Young World aligns with our global commitment to invest in people and ideas. Through the Building Tomorrow Scholarship, we support youth-led innovations focused on sustainability, climate resilience, and digital transformation. Locally in Australia, we complement this with targeted graduate programs, traineeships, and mentoring to develop our emerging leaders and support their career journeys.

About Holcim

Holcim is the leading partner for sustainable construction with net sales of CHF 16.2 billion in 2024, creating value across the built environment from infrastructure and industry to buildings. Headquartered in Zug, Switzerland, Holcim has more than 48,000 employees in 45 attractive markets - across Europe, Asia Pacific, Latin America, Middle East & Africa. Holcim offers high-valued end-to-end Building Materials and Building Solutions, from foundation and flooring to roofing and walling - powered by premium brands including, ECOPact® low-carbon concrete.

Holcim Australia is a leading supplier of aggregates, ready-mix concrete, engineered concrete solutions, and precast concrete pipes. Our proud history began in Australia in 1901.
